    Development of Physiologically Relevant Skin Organoids from Human Induced Pluripotent Stem Cells

    The authors used three human induced pluripotent stem cells lines to generate complex skin organoids with stratified skin layers and pigmented hair follicles, with different efficacies.

    Highly Efficient Ex Vivo Correction of COL7A1 through RNP-Based CRISPR/Cas9 and Homology-Directed Repair to Treat Recessive Dystrophic Epidermolysis Bullosa

    Investigators achieved highly efficient COL7A1 editing in primary recessive dystrophic epidermolysis bullosa keratinocytes and fibroblasts from two patients homozygous for the c.6508C>T mutation.

    Involvement of DKK1 Secreted from Adipose-Derived Stem Cells in Alopecia Areata

    Treatment with recombinant DKK1 resulted in a decrease of cell growth in outer root sheath cells, whereas the use of a DKK1 neutralising antibody promoted hair growth.
